Get to Know the Presbyterian Church of Jamesburg

The Presbyterian Church of Jamesburg was founded in 1854 and has faithfully served the surrounding community for 168 years. We are a Biblically centered church dedicated to the Christian education of all of our members and are committed to the service to God through our service to others in the community. Deacons. The food pantry they sponsor supplies food and nourishment to more than 160 families in the greater Jamesburg area. They work throughout the month to gather donations from food warehouses and various organization so that on the third Saturday of each month they are well stocked and ready to serve the needy. They also sponsor a toy program that supplies gifts to children of these families at Christmas time as well as Back-to-School supplies in September. The church serves as host to a number of local organizations such as Boy Scout Troop 54, famed for producing many Eagle Scouts, Girl Scout troops and Cub Scout troops. These groups give back to the church by volunteering at various events or assisting in the outdoor maintenance. The Central Jersey N-Trak model railroad club meets regularly at the church, often organizing public displays of their large, functioning layouts. Other groups such as the Jamesburg Historical Association and the Jamesburg High School Alumni Association hold meetings in our building. The Rev. Dr. Gary W.
